GELISH DIP - DIP POWDER - YOU'RE SO SWEET YOU'RE GIVING ME A TOOTHACHE  CHEMICALS

CHEMICAL NAME
CHEMICAL ID
Silica, crystalline (airborne particles of respirable size)
49202
Titanium dioxide
49203
